Disability Ramp Repair in Denver, CO
Disability ramp repair services focus on maintaining and restoring ramps that provide safe and accessible entry points for individuals with mobility challenges. These projects often involve fixing damaged or worn-out surfaces, reinforcing structural components, or adjusting the slope and height to meet accessibility standards. Property owners typically request these repairs to ensure compliance with safety guidelines, improve usability, or accommodate changing needs for residents or visitors with mobility devices.
Before requesting ramp repair services,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the repairs needed, including the extent of damage and the materials involved. It’s helpful to consider the specific accessibility requirements, the age and condition of the existing ramp, and any modifications that might improve safety or functionality. Clear communication about the project’s goals and the current condition of the ramp can help ensure the repair work addresses all necessary concerns effectively.

Common Disability Ramp Repair Jobs
Disability Ramp Repairs - services include fixing damaged or uneven ramps to ensure safe access.
Ramp Rebuilding - involves replacing outdated or structurally compromised ramps for improved stability.
Surface Resurfacing - applies new coatings or materials to improve traction and appearance.
Threshold Modifications - adjusting or lowering entry points for easier wheelchair or walker access.
Handrail Installation - adding or repairing handrails to enhance safety and support.
Custom Ramp Solutions - designing and constructing ramps tailored to specific property needs and accessibility standards.
Disability Ramp Repair Questions
What types of damage require ramp repair? Damage such as cracks, corrosion, or loose components can affect ramp safety and stability.
How can I tell if my ramp needs repairs? Visible wear, difficulty in movement, or uneven surfaces are signs that repairs may be necessary.
What materials are commonly used for ramp repairs? Repairs often involve durable materials like aluminum, steel, or composite decking to ensure longevity.
Are repairs suitable for all types of ramps? Repairs can address issues on various ramp types, including wheelchair-accessible ramps and loading ramps.
